Transaction 5954f455b7066fd308348390c11a4e6fa7e6c85794e6d4eac65a4046b68e593a

1 Input
2 Outputs
  • 5954f455b7066fd308348390c11a4e6fa7e6c85794e6d4eac65a4046b68e593a:0
  • value  11863237852
    address  1ARFcjrF1ZAXTPP4qbzD2THVnW9XErfruG
  • 5954f455b7066fd308348390c11a4e6fa7e6c85794e6d4eac65a4046b68e593a:1
  • value  74769993
    address  18w4hcRfdnEfeaxZBXgE4W1qt7p7e453Ko